Fraud investigations establish whether a claim, transaction, or representation is what it appears to be — and build the documented evidence to prove it either way. Pinnacle Private Investigations conducts fraud investigations for insurers, employers, attorneys, and individuals across Middle and East Tennessee, from a suspicious workers' compensation claim in Nashville to a vendor kickback scheme in Knoxville. Our investigators combine surveillance, financial record review, and interview technique to separate what's true from what's staged.
Fraud investigation services across Tennessee
Each case type calls for a different mix of surveillance, records, and interviews.
Workers' Compensation Fraud
Surveillance and activity documentation to verify whether a claimed injury matches observed capability.
Insurance Claim Fraud
Investigating staged accidents, exaggerated losses, and inconsistent claims for Tennessee insurers.
Employee Misconduct & Internal Theft
Discreet workplace investigations into theft, time fraud, or policy violations.
Vendor & Contractor Fraud
Verifying billing accuracy, kickback schemes, and conflicts of interest in vendor relationships.
Financial & Asset Fraud
Tracing misrepresented income, hidden assets, or deceptive financial claims.
Identity & Application Fraud
Verifying the accuracy of information provided in applications, claims, or contracts.

From suspicion to documented findings
A methodical process that stands up to scrutiny.
Case Review
We assess the claim, transaction, or concern and identify what needs verification.
Investigation Plan
Surveillance, records review, or interviews are scoped to the specific fraud type.
Field & Records Work
Evidence is gathered through observation, document review, and verification.
Findings Report
You receive a clear report of what was found — supporting your next legal or business decision.

Questions businesses and individuals ask
What evidence do you need to start a fraud investigation?
Whatever you have — a claim file, a suspicious pattern, a tip from an employee. We'll help determine what additional documentation or surveillance would actually resolve the question.
Can Pinnacle testify about its findings?
Yes. Our investigators can support depositions, hearings, and trial testimony regarding findings documented during an investigation.
Do you work directly with insurance companies?
Yes. Pinnacle regularly works with Tennessee insurers and claims adjusters on workers' compensation and claims fraud investigations.
How discreet is a workplace fraud investigation?
Very. Internal investigations are handled with strict confidentiality to avoid tipping off the subject or disrupting the workplace unnecessarily.
